2012 CX-9 Touring
So has anyone had several minor electrical glitches with their CX-9? Since owning the 2012 for a little over year my windows have had to be reset four times and the latest electrical glitch is with the tailgate not closing completely when you hit the auto close. Odd thing is that all of these problems are intermittent but I really hope that this doesn't turn into a major electrical pain for me down the road. I bought this thing for utility with intent of keeping for many years. I guess as long as I can simply reset them with no other issues so be it.
 
If not the battery, start checking the aftermarket installed items such as remote starter, alarm system, etc.
Take them off one by one if you can.
 
Battery has never been disconnected since owning this and there are no aftermarket systems installed...everything on car is what came from the factory. I mention battery as people often say the issues I'm having happen after battery was disconnected. I contacted mazda USA and surprisingly (sarcasm off) they haven't responded to this. Issues are intermittent so never seem to happen when at dealer, I found procedure for resetting windows so will just keep doing that now just need to figure out how to reset tailgate. I've never owned a car that does intermittent things like this, weird.
